EARTH CLUB is an environmental club for students who want to help protect the environment and have fun doing it. We sponsor hikes, Town Forest cleanup, Cochituate Rail Trail building, cleaning up the Charles in kayaks, invasive species studies at the Cape, vernal pool studies, organic gardening and Earth Day on the Common.
Advisor: Mr. Milch
